Description

Before Iberian, Celtiberian and Tartessian had names, they were simply the unknown letters on old Spanish coins. Luis Jose Velazquez de Velasco, marques de Valdeflores, gathered them, sorted them, and tried to establish their values — the first systematic assault on scripts that would not be substantially deciphered for another two centuries. He was wrong about a great deal and right about the method: collect, compare, publish the evidence. The seven plates of coins, medals and inscribed objects are the heart of the book, and the reason it is still cited by epigraphers who have long discarded its conclusions.
